  • Nearest Station: Mimurodo Station (Keihan Uji Line)
  • Walk: 12 minutes on foot
  • Best time to visit: Weekday morning or early afternoon outside school rush hours for exterior-only recreation
  • Crowd level: Usually quiet

  • This scene appears in the early part of Episode 1 of Sound! Euphonium, shortly after Kumiko begins her new high school life, when the distance between her and her new classmates still feels very real. Set near the school restroom, the moment carries an ordinary yet slightly awkward mood that reflects Kumiko’s hesitation toward both her new environment and her relationships. At this stage, she has not truly settled into the concert band yet, and she is still unsure whether she wants to seriously devote herself to music again. The quiet stiffness of this moment highlights her inner uncertainty; only later, through more interactions with Hazuki and Sapphire, does she gradually get drawn into the rhythm of school life and club activities. In real life, the model is the restroom area inside Kyoto Prefectural Tohdoh High School, and the anime’s treatment of the corridor and building exterior is impressively faithful, especially in the wall colors, corner framing, and overall sense of space around the school buildings, showing Kyoto Animation’s characteristic attention to background detail. However, because this is part of an active school campus, visitors usually cannot freely enter the grounds, so photography angles are limited. Compared with the anime, signs, room labels, and small fixtures may have changed over the years, and plants and surrounding scenery also shift with the seasons, so the frame may not be perfectly reproducible, but the overall layout and atmosphere remain highly recognizable as a Sound! Euphonium pilgrimage spot.
Can fans enter the school grounds to photograph the restroom area from the anime?
No, Tohdoh High School is an active school, so fans should assume the campus interior is off-limits unless there is an officially announced public event. Most visitors recreate only exterior approaches and nearby public-road angles.
Is this Sound! Euphonium location easy to compare on Google Street View?
You can check the roads around Kyoto Prefectural Tohdoh High School on Street View, but the restroom-side interior area itself is not fully viewable. Street View is still useful for confirming the school perimeter, slopes, and approach roads before visiting.
What is the best etiquette for anime pilgrimage photos around Tohdoh High?
Avoid photographing students, do not block school entrances, and keep your visit short and quiet. Local fan guides also recommend staying on public roads and not asking staff for access to anime spots.
